[PATCH net v8 0/3] fix packet stuck problem for lockless qdisc

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



This patchset fixes the packet stuck problem mentioned in [1].

Patch 1: Add STATE_MISSED flag to fix packet stuck problem.
Patch 2: Fix a tx_action rescheduling problem after STATE_MISSED
         flag is added in patch 1.
Patch 3: Fix the significantly higher CPU consumption problem when
         multiple threads are competing on a saturated outgoing
         device.

V8: Change function name in patch 3 as suggested by Jakub, adjust
    commit log in patch 2, and add Acked-by from Jakub.
V7: Fix netif_tx_wake_queue() data race noted by Jakub.
V6: Some performance optimization in patch 1 suggested by Jakub
    and drop NET_XMIT_DROP checking in patch 3.
V5: add patch 3 to fix the problem reported by Michal Kubecek.
V4: Change STATE_NEED_RESCHEDULE to STATE_MISSED and add patch 2.
